How To Handle Stress And Anxiety At Work ?

Stress and anxiety at work are common problems faced by modern people. They affect not only an individual’s mental and physical health, but also the quality of work and life. Chronic stress and anxiety can lead to problems such as physical illness, emotional exhaustion and depression. Therefore, it is crucial to properly deal with stress and anxiety at work. In this article, we will provide some effective ways to cope with stress and anxiety at work, hoping to help readers better cope with stress and anxiety at work.

Understand stress and anxiety at work

Work stress and anxiety refer to various psychological and physical adverse effects caused by work. Work stress is often caused by factors such as workload, insufficient working hours or poor working environment. Chronic work stress can lead to physical health problems such as headaches, heart disease, gastrointestinal problems, and sleep disorders. Negative psychological effects include depression, irritability, anxiety, and feelings of powerlessness, which can continue to affect daily life. Anxiety, on the other hand, is a strong feeling of unease and tension caused by excessive worry about the future, things, or certain situations, and long-term anxiety may affect decision-making ability, intentionality, and action. At work, prolonged work stress and anxiety can lead to health and psychological problems, which can lead to poor performance at work, such as error rates and decreased productivity.

Understand the coping strategies at work

1. Establish a healthy and active lifestyle

Establishing healthy habits is key to coping with stress and anxiety at work. These habits include eating well, exercising in moderation, getting enough sleep and getting enough rest. Studies have found that poor eating habits, lack of exercise, lack of sleep and lack of rest can cause negative emotional and physical health problems. In the course of work, it is often necessary to establish a regular lifestyle and sleep time. Stress and anxiety can be alleviated and reduced through methods such as exercise, meditation and relaxation training.

2. Be aware of your negative emotions and mental reactions

At work, we should pay attention to our negative emotions and psychological reactions, including mood swings and physical reactions. When we are aware that we are in a state of stress and anxiety, we need to breathe with full awareness and relax our bodies. This helps reduce stress and anxiety, reduces physical pain, and gives us more energy and focus on the project.

3. Seek support

At work, we need to let those around us know that we need their help and support when we are stressed and anxious. Support includes family, friends, and colleagues who may express their own stressful and anxious situations. In the work environment, finding more support can be done by talking to your boss, colleagues, the human resources department and, where appropriate, seeking expert help and advice, such as the help of a psychologist or psychological counselor, to relieve and cope with work stress and anxiety.

4. Set goals and completion dates

At work, you can reduce stress by setting goals and completion dates. Setting clear, specific goals or setting time limits allows us to focus more on our work and increase our productivity. At the same time, giving real-time feedback on each work task and constantly monitoring your progress and results can better achieve your goals and improve your confidence and efficiency. It is important to give each member of the team the opportunity to identify with themselves, and any push, support, and feedback they give will help the whole team develop.

5. Establish a positive and positive mindset

Positive thinking can help us relieve stress and anxiety. Through a positive attitude and language, appropriate mood adjustment, seeing difficulties as opportunities for growth, changing the perspective of the problem, and looking for the positive and beneficial aspects, we can improve our self-confidence and ability to better adapt to changes and challenges at work.

Summary

Stress and anxiety at work is a frequent problem that can be addressed by establishing a healthy and positive lifestyle, being aware of your negative emotions, finding support, setting goals and completion dates, and establishing a positive and positive way of thinking. In addition, different people need to find their own suitable ways to cope with stress and anxiety, in the process of coping to find their own way, so that they can more fully and effectively cope with the challenges and pressures in the work. It is hoped that these methods will help readers deal with stress and anxiety at work more effectively.
